RECOMMENDATION(S):

ADOPT Resolution 2019/523 to approve and authorize the Employment and Human Services Director, or designee, to execute a contract with California Department of Aging (Number CF-1920-07) in an amount not to exceed $52,057 for CalFresh outreach activities to Social Security Income/State Supplemental Security Payment (SSI/SSP) recipients, age 60 or older, and to disabled adults for the period July 1, 2019 through June 30, 2020.

FISCAL IMPACT:

County to receive an amount not to exceed $52,057 in entirely State funds. No County match is required.











BACKGROUND:

The purpose of the funding is to provide outreach regarding the reversing of the SSI/SSP Cash-Out and provide CalFresh application assistance to SSI/SSP recipients age 60 and older and/or disabled adults in California. In cooperation with California Department of Aging, County will provide outreach activities for the CalFresh Program to those County residents. SSI/SSP Cash-Out refers to the 1974 policy giving states the option to increase monthly SSP funds to SSI/SSP recipients by $10 in lieu of providing federal food benefits to SSI/SSP recipients. County will help identify and provide Cal Fresh outreach activities to individuals who are low income age 60 or older and/or disabled adults and couples who are newly eligible for CalFresh benefits due to the ending of SSI Cash-Out. California is the last state to reverse the SSI/SSP Cash-Out.
